Comprehending Efficient Irrigation Solutions



Different Irrigation methods exist, comprehending efficient Irrigation systems is necessary for maximizing water use in farming. Effective Irrigation includes innovations and methods developed to supply water directly to crops in a regulated fashion, lessening waste and maximizing efficiency. Traditional techniques, such as wrinkle and flooding Irrigation, usually result in substantial water loss through evaporation and runoff. On the other hand, contemporary systems, consisting of drip and lawn sprinkler Irrigation, permit for targeted application, guaranteeing that plants get the precise amount of water needed for growth.


Farmers have to assess elements such as dirt kind, plant requirements, and climate conditions when choosing an irrigation system. Furthermore, the combination of wise modern technologies, like dampness sensing units and automated controls, can additionally boost performance. By adopting efficient Irrigation techniques, agricultural stakeholders can preserve water sources, lower expenses, and advertise sustainable farming, inevitably contributing to the strength of farming systems in the face of environment modification.

Water Conservation Techniques



As water scarcity comes to be a progressively pressing problem, the fostering of sophisticated Irrigation strategies becomes a necessary method for advertising lasting agriculture. These methods consist of drip Irrigation, which supplies water directly to plant roots, minimizing evaporation and runoff. Furthermore, rainwater harvesting systems capture and store rain for later usage, optimizing water availability. Soil dampness sensing units better enhance water conservation by providing data-driven understandings on Irrigation needs, permitting accurate water application. Mulching aids keep soil wetness and lowers the need for constant Irrigation. By applying these water conservation strategies, farmers can substantially minimize water use, lower operational expenses, and add to ecological sustainability, making certain that agricultural methods continue to be viable despite climate difficulties.
